## Environment Variables

If you're writing plugins against the new Quillbase data layer while we strangle out the old HandCart ORM, you'll touch the shim's .env a lot. LEGACY_SHIM_MODE toggles whether reads go through the old mapper or the new repository classes — keep it on "dual" until your plugin passes the parity suite. QUERY_LOG_LEVEL at "debug" dumps both SQL variants for comparison. The shim also talks to the migration ledger service, which needs to authenticate, so the very next line should be this one.

vault entry, fawif-tadup: COURIER_KEY29=fba3dedb47dad65bab6e255d088f1

As a plugin author, confirm your integration handles the new structured payload: status, environment, and rollout percentage are now separate fields rather than a single message string. Bots parsing the old free-text format will silently show stale statuses, so update matchers and test against the sandbox channel on Corvane staging. Announcements for canceled rollouts now fire a distinct event — subscribe to it explicitly. Record the build you validated against using the token that appears below.

session token of taguf-fafop = htk14_d9cbf74e1cdbce

### Step 4: Localize Date Formats

Before enabling the Tidemark locale pack, verify that every stored timestamp in the bookings schema is UTC; the new formatter assumes this and will silently render wrong dates otherwise. Run the audit script from the migrations folder and confirm zero rows flagged. If any appear, apply the backfill job first and re-run the audit. Once clean, point the formatter service at the bookings database using the connection string below.

database URL for hawip-kagap: redis://rusok_svc:bMCaqek7MRWIOJ@db-8501.zarqeltech.corp:5432/sileth

### Changed defaults in Thistlepress 4.2

Heads up, plugin authors: incremental rebuilds are now on by default. Full site rebuilds only trigger when templates or global data change; content edits rebuild just the affected pages and their dependents. If your plugin mutates shared state at build time, declare it or you'll get stale output. You can compare against the new out-of-the-box rebuild settings, listed here.

deployment values, bahop-tahog:
[kasvan]
port = 11211
team = kasdor
host = kasvan.orvexforge.example
region = lower-3
access_code = ac_76e68d
timeout_ms = 2000